Popular AR Games Today
Popular AR games today include titles like Pokémon GO, Ingress, and Harry Potter: Wizards Unite. These games utilize real-world environments to enhance gameplay. He notes that they encourage physical activity and social interaction. Interaction is vital for engagement. Furthermore, they leverage location-based technology to create immersive experiences.

How Cloud Gaming Works
Cloud gaming operates by streaming games from remote servers to players’ devices, eliminating the need for high-end hardware. This model reduces costs significantly. He notes that players can access a vast library of games instantly. Instant access is appealing. Additionally, cloud gaming enhances accessibility for diverse demographics, broadening the market. Accessibility is essential for growth.
Benefits and Challenges of Cloud Gaming
Cloud gaming offers several benefits, including reduced hardware costs and instant access to a wide range of games. Instant access is very convenient. However, challenges such as latency issues and dependency on stable internet connections persist. Stability is crucial for performance. Additionally, he notes that subscription models may impact revenue streams for developers. Revenue models are changing rapidly.
